Robyn Thomas
About
Robyn Thomas has authored 58 papers that have received a total of 3.4k indexed citations.
This includes 29 papers in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, 15 papers in Public Administration and 12 papers in Gender Studies. The topics of these papers are Management and Organizational Studies (26 papers), Gender Diversity and Inequality (12 papers) and Labor Movements and Unions (10 papers). Robyn Thomas is often cited by papers focused on Management and Organizational Studies (26 papers), Gender Diversity and Inequality (12 papers) and Labor Movements and Unions (10 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Australia and United States. Robyn Thomas's co-authors include Annette Davies, Cynthia Hardy, Susan Meriläinen, Janne Tienari and Leanne Cutcher and has published in prestigious journals such as Organization Science, Journal of Management Studies and Organization Studies.
